Our Home

Our Children’s Home

Break the Chain of Poverty concentrates its support on one children's home in Kinshasa, home to nine children. We help with meals, school supplies, clothing, and consistent emotional care, so children experience stability, belonging, and the chance to learn and grow.

Rather than spreading resources thin, we keep this partnership simple and personal: one home, one team of caregivers, and a commitment that stays focused on the children.

A Day in the Home

Simple, Steady Rhythms

Every day is built around the same steady care: meals, school, health, and time together as a family.

Morning

Meals & School

The day begins with breakfast before the children head to school.

Midday

Meals & Health

A shared meal and, when needed, health check-ins keep the children well cared for.

Afternoon

Activities

Time for activities and homework, supported by the home's caregivers.

Evening & Sundays

Family Time & Church

Evenings together, and church attendance on Sundays, round out life as a family.

Questions

Frequently Asked Questions

How many children live in the home?

Our home cares for nine children, supported by a dedicated caregiving team.

Where is the home located?

The home is located in Kinshasa, Democratic Republic of the Congo.

What kind of support do you provide?

We provide meals, school supplies, clothing, healthcare, and consistent emotional care, along with activities and church attendance.

Can I sponsor a specific child?

We keep our approach focused on the home as a whole rather than individual sponsorships. Contact us to learn how your support can help.
